FAQ’s

1. Are chickpeas a good source of protein?

Nutritional Value Of Chickpeas: Absolutely! Chickpeas are an excellent plant-based protein source, providing about 15 grams of protein per cup. They are a great addition to vegetarian and vegan diets.

2. How do chickpeas contribute to heart health?

Nutritional Value Of Chickpeas: Chickpeas support heart health by offering a combination of fiber, potassium, and antioxidants. These elements help regulate blood pressure, reduce cholesterol levels, and lower the risk of cardiovascular diseases.

3. Can chickpeas help with weight management?

Nutritional Value Of Chickpeas: Yes, indeed. The high fiber and protein content in chickpeas promote a sense of fullness, making them a satisfying and nutritious option for those looking to manage their weight.

4. Are chickpeas suitable for individuals with diabetes?

Certainly. Chickpeas have a low glycemic index, which means they have a minimal impact on blood sugar levels. This makes them a good choice for individuals with diabetes when consumed in moderation.

5. How can I incorporate chickpeas into my diet?

Chickpeas are incredibly versatile! You can add them to salads, soups, stews, or curries. They can also be blended into hummus, roasted for a crunchy snack, or even used as a meat substitute in various dishes.

6. Are chickpeas gluten-free?

Yes, chickpeas are naturally gluten-free. They are a fantastic option for those with gluten sensitivities or celiac disease, providing a safe and nutritious alternative.

7. Do chickpeas contain any fats?

Yes, but in a healthy way. Chickpeas contain a small amount of unsaturated fats, including omega-3 fatty acids, contributing to heart health and overall well-being.

8. Can chickpeas help improve digestion?

Certainly. Chickpeas are rich in dietary fiber, which aids in digestion by promoting regular bowel movements and fostering a healthy gut environment.

9. Are there any potential allergens in chickpeas?

Chickpeas are generally well-tolerated, but like any food, they can cause allergies in some individuals. Allergic reactions to chickpeas are rare but can occur. If you suspect an allergy, it’s advisable to consult with a healthcare professional.

10. Are canned chickpeas as nutritious as dried ones?

Yes, canned chickpeas retain most of their nutritional value. However, rinsing canned chickpeas before consumption can help reduce sodium content. Cooking dried chickpeas from scratch allows you to control the ingredients and seasoning, providing a slightly fresher alternative.
